# Log sampling for the Wrennet notification service
# This service emits roughly 40k log lines per minute at peak, so we
# sample INFO at 5% and keep WARN/ERROR at 100%. If support needs full
# traces for an incident, flip sample_rate to 1.0 for no more than one
# hour — the sink fills quickly. Sampled logs are written to the store below.

replica DSN, yadup-hahig: mongodb://gilys_svc:Mx@db-5f8f.norvasoft.internal:5432/eliion

Subject: Cleaning crew access — Harbourline Building

Hi Facilities,

The evening cleaning crew from Brightmop Services will start their new rotation on Monday. They'll cover floors two through five between 19:00 and 22:00, entering via the loading dock as usual. Please make sure the dock door is unlocked by 18:45 and that the bin store stays accessible. Their supervisor, Renata Volk, will check in at the front desk on the first night. The crew should use the following pass at the side entrance.

door code, tagep-yahaf: bdg-MXKGXI-35155284

Subject: Handover — Keyturn rotation utility

Team,

Effective next sprint, ownership of Keyturn (our internal secrets-rotation utility) moves off my plate. Context for future maintainers: rotation schedules are defined in `rotations.toml`, the dry-run flag is mandatory before any prod run, and the audit log must never be truncated. Known debt: the staging vault shim is brittle; see ticket backlog. Docs are current as of this week. Direct all future questions, pages, and change approvals for Keyturn to the new owner:

approver of tawip-bagap = Holdor Silath

Vendored font sync failing in the Thistledown pipeline usually means the checksum manifest drifted from the fonts directory. Regenerate the manifest with the sync script, commit both together, and rerun. Do not pin individual font hashes by hand — partial pins break the license audit step. Confirm the audit passes, then attach the pipeline token shown directly below this note.

build token for tajeg-bajep: htk14_409ba9df6b8acb